Understanding the Basic Functions of a Towel Radiator
A towel radiator, sometimes referred to as a heated towel rail, serves dual purposes. Primarily, it acts as a heating device, warming up the space just as any radiator would. Secondly, it provides a convenient way to dry and warm towels.
This dual functionality is particularly beneficial in a moist environment such as a bathroom, where wet towels are common and require timely drying to prevent odour and bacterial growth.

The Working Mechanism of a Towel Radiator
A towel radiator operates by allowing heated water to circulate through its pipes, thereby warming up the metal and subsequently the room and any towels hung on it. There are primarily two types of towel radiators: plumbed and electric.
Plumbed towel radiators are connected to the central heating system of a home, functioning in tandem with other radiators. In contrast, electric towel radiators are independently operated via electricity. Some models offer dual fuel capabilities, combining both electric and central heating features.

Installation and Maintenance Considerations
Installing a towel radiator requires careful planning to ensure that it functions correctly and safely. Placement is crucial, as it needs to be within reach for convenience, yet strategically located to provide optimal heat distribution.
Regular maintenance is also vital, involving the bleeding of air from the radiator to prevent cold spots and ensuring all connections are secure to avoid leaks. For electric models, periodic safety checks are recommended to ensure the electrical components are in good working order.
